📖 Project Overview

The PyCore Laboratory is a centralized repository dedicated to mastering algorithmic challenges and software design patterns using Python. Developed as a foundational technical asset within the Codiom initiative, this project serves as a structured environment for testing complex logic and high-performance scripts.

As a Software Engineering student at Istanbul Aydın University, I utilize this repository to bridge the gap between theoretical computer science and practical, clean-code implementations—ensuring that every solution is optimized for both readability and execution speed.

🚀 Getting Started

1. Installation

# Clone the repository
git clone [https://github.com/BerattCelikk/Python_Examples_and_Solves.git](https://github.com/BerattCelikk/Python_Examples_and_Solves.git)
cd Python_Examples_and_Solves

# Initialize virtual environment
python -m venv venv
source venv/bin/activate  # Windows: venv\Scripts\activate

2. Execution

To run a specific module:

python Algorithms/recursive_solutions.py
